I just recently purchased a new Fisher Pro Hawk 17 from JACO marine in Lawrenceburg, Tenn. When I picked up the boat it was storming so I did not get to do a complete check.

It rained most of the way back to Arkansas and when I did get a chance to do a full check of the boat I was amazed. The motor was gouged and scratched, decals were scratched, boat roller guides had rubbed almost through the sides, the steering wheel was out of align, the windshield was cracked, the motor was 2 quarts low on oil, a cranking battery was substituted for a trolling motor battery and the rear seat screws were stripped. Also when I put the boat in the water it leaked badly.

Upon contacting JACO they agreed to replace the windshield but nothing else and after two months still no windshield. I contacted Fisher both by letter and phone to no avail. Finally I contacted Bass Pro who manfacturers Fisher and got some relief from the COO office. I take the boat back at my expense on the 8th of this month and will see if all the issues are resolved.

Bottom line be careful if you are dealing with JACO marine as they are not the same dealership as they used to be. They do not put customers first!
